New Construction Window Packages for Madison AL Builders

How Window Packages Have To Perform In Madison AL New Construction

For Madison AL builders, a window package has to do more than fill an opening, it has to fit the plans, the schedule, and the climate. When the package is planned well, the jobsite runs cleaner, the finish work goes smoother, and the homeowner gets fewer surprises after closing.

Madison and the greater Huntsville area put real pressure on window selection. Builders who work here know that the window itself and the installation method have to be treated as one system.

On new construction, the work often moves faster than a remodel, but only when the openings are ready and the materials are staged correctly. Those basics save time and reduce damage.

Best windows for Huntsville metro humidity usually means products that handle moisture well, seal tightly, and do not create easy paths for condensation to collect. Window condensation problems Alabama humidity are often blamed on the glass alone, but the real issue can be indoor humidity, poor air sealing, or a window package that does not match the wall assembly.
